5. What does patent landscape training cover?

Patent landscape training builds the skills needed to plan, execute, and critically evaluate a technology landscape study, from constructing a search strategy and applying classification codes through to visualizing filing trends, mapping competitor activity, and identifying white spaces in the patent record. SciTech Patent Art structures landscape training around live examples from real landscape projects, giving participants direct exposure to the analytical decisions that shape how findings are interpreted and presented. After completing this training, participants are equipped to both commission landscape studies more effectively and engage critically with the findings rather than accepting them at face value.

10. How do patent tutorials support litigation preparation?

When legal teams need to explain complex patent concepts, such as claim construction arguments, prosecution history estoppel, or prior art comparisons, to a non-specialist audience, a well-structured patent tutorial makes the difference between a presentation that lands and one that loses the room. SciTech Patent Art prepares litigation-focused patent tutorials that translate technically dense patent arguments into clear, visually supported narratives that build understanding progressively rather than overwhelming the audience with detail upfront. These sessions are structured to give litigation teams and their clients a shared technical foundation before hearings, depositions, or trial preparation begins.

11. What is the difference between patent tutorials and patent prosecution training?

Patent tutorials build applied knowledge, teaching participants how to read claims, search databases, interpret landscapes, and engage with IP data productively in their day-to-day roles. Patent prosecution training, by contrast, prepares candidates for the formal procedural and legal requirements of filing and advancing patent applications before a patent office, typically as part of a qualification pathway for patent agents or attorneys. SciTech Patent Art’s tutorials target the much larger population of IP-adjacent professionals who need to work more effectively with patent information without pursuing a formal legal credential.
